Cleaning Performance

In terms of cleaning power, both devices excel, but they employ different technologies. The DREAME L60 features an adaptive cleaning system that adjusts suction power based on the surface being cleaned, offering a tailored approach to various floor types. It lifts mops by 10.5 mm to protect carpets while ensuring a thorough clean on hard floors. On the other hand, the Roborock Saros 10 boasts a powerful 22,000Pa suction capability with a tangle-free main brush, which is ideal for picking up hair and debris. Its Hot Water Sonic Vibration Mopping delivers up to 4,000 vibrations per minute, significantly enhancing stain removal. Hence, while both models are effective, the Roborock Saros 10 may provide a more robust cleaning experience, especially for tough stains.

The navigation capabilities of both vacuums are impressive, though they differ in their technologies. The DREAME L60 relies on AI-enhanced 3D ToF vision to detect over 280 object types while mapping your home in real time. This advanced system allows for smooth navigation and obstacle avoidance. The Roborock Saros 10, in comparison, utilises a sophisticated perception system that combines LiDAR and RGB cameras for precise navigation. Its advanced obstacle recognition ensures accurate edge cleaning around furniture, adapting to changes in the environment in milliseconds. Therefore, while both vacuums offer advanced navigation, the Roborock Saros 10's impressive obstacle detection may give it a slight edge.

Mopping Functionality

Mopping is a key feature in both devices, and they each have unique systems for effective cleaning. The DREAME L60 features an Enhanced PowerDock that includes a 100°C hot water mop washing and a self-cleaning washboard, promoting maintenance-free operation for up to 100 days. The Roborock Saros 10, however, employs a VibraRise 4.0 self-detaching mopping system that can automatically switch between vacuuming and mopping, adapting to various surfaces without moisture on carpets. This feature makes it particularly versatile for homes with mixed flooring. Hence, if mopping is a priority, the Roborock Saros 10 may offer more convenience due to its automatic transition between modes.

Maintenance and Cleaning Convenience

When it comes to maintenance, both vacuums are designed to minimize effort. The DREAME L60's Enhanced PowerDock provides a complete autonomy experience, including features like auto-emptying and self-cleaning capabilities. Users can enjoy up to 100 days of maintenance-free operation. The Roborock Saros 10 includes a Net Gen Powerful Rockdock with advanced features such as self-cleaning with warm water and an intelligent dirt detection system. This vacuum also offers fast charging and off-peak charging to optimise energy use. While both models excel in maintenance convenience, the DREAME L60's extended autonomous operation may attract users looking for a more hands-off experience.
